Repairing scratch marks on the composite door
Black composite doors are a favorite for homeowners due to the fact that they are easy to maintain and provide excellent insulation. However, they can be vulnerable to wear and wear and tear. Fortunately, there are some easy ways to repair and repair black composite doors so that they look like new.
The first step is wiping the door down with a soft warm cloth and soapy water. This will eliminate any dirt or debris off the door and keep it looking good. Avoid using abrasive cleaners and scouring pads as these could scratch the door. Be cautious not expose the door to direct sunlight over an extended period of time. This could cause the color to fade.
Once the door is clean and dry, you can apply an anti-scratch coating to keep it from becoming damaged or scratched. This protective coating can also be applied to the hinges and locks. This will help to shield the surfaces from dust and moisture and Composite Door Scratch Repair ensure that they function smoothly for a longer time.
You can use a touch-up pen to hide scratches on your composite door. This is a good solution for small scratches, but if scratches are more extensive, you may need to repaint the door or hire a professional to do it.
It is also important to clean the hinges, locks, and other components of your composite door frequently. This will ensure that them in good working order and stop any issues from developing. You can also employ a silicone-based oil to grease the bearings.

Repainting composite doors
Even though composite door repair near me doors are extremely durable, they may require painting at some point. The good thing is that it's a fairly simple job to do and the results are worth the effort. However, it is important to use the correct paint for the door. If you don't follow this, the new coating will not be able to stick to the surface. It may also chip or peel faster than it normally does. The warranty of the door could be void if you choose the wrong type of paint.
To prepare the composite door for painting, you'll need to ensure that it's clean and free of dirt or grime. If necessary, scrub it down with a stiff brush and then wash it with warm water and sugar soap. This will wash away any ingrained dirt or oil and aid in adhering paint to the composite surface.
Be sure to have all the tools you need and to work in a space that is well ventilated prior to you begin painting. It's also essential to pick an afternoon with sunshine to allow the sun to dry the newly painted door. It's important to cover all fixtures and fittings with newspaper or decorators taps to stop paint from getting onto them.
The best paint for composite doors is a solvent-based one. This kind of paint is perfect for GRP surfaces because it dries quickly and offers an excellent coverage. It is also easy to remove, unlike water-based painters. You should also apply a primer before you begin painting.
After the paint is dry, you can reinstall the door furniture. Then give the door one final polish. Apply a multi-surface polish to give the door a long-lasting, protective and shiny finish. This is a better option than the standard wood polish that can harm composite doors.
